Unusual Noises From Unit
When an air conditioning unit starts making strange sounds, it often signals possible problems that may require immediate attention. Typical noises consist of clattering, which may indicate loose components, or hissing, suggesting a coolant escape. A grinding noise could suggest engine issues, while a humming noise may denote wiring problems. These noises not only disrupt comfort but can also lead to greater harm if ignored. Homeowners should pay attention to these warnings and think about contacting a professional technician to diagnose and address the underlying problems. Timely repairs can avoid additional issues and ensure the unit functions properly, preserving a comfortable living environment throughout the year. Ignoring these sounds may lead to expensive fixes down the line.
Variable Temperature Delivery
Unusual sounds from an air conditioning system can often signal other signs of trouble, such as inconsistent temperature output. Homeowners may notice that certain rooms feel hotter or cooler than others, indicating that the system is not distributing air evenly. Additionally, it may take longer for the unit to reach the set temperature, causing discomfort. If the thermostat settings do not align with the actual room temperature, this discrepancy can signal an hidden issue. Checking for blocked vents or dirty filters is essential, as these factors can contribute to temperature inconsistencies. Regular maintenance and prompt attention to these signs can help guarantee the air conditioning system operates efficiently, providing a comfortable living environment all year.

Quick Repairs for Standard AC Problems
Regular tune-ups can help avoid many problems, but even well-maintained air conditioning systems can experience problems. Homeowners may face typical problems such as insufficient cooling, unusual sounds, or frequent cycling. A simple solution for inadequate cooling often requires examining the thermostat settings and ensuring they are set correctly. Furthermore, cleaning and inspecting the air filters can improve airflow and performance.
For strange noises, house owners should first examine the unit for loose fittings and debris. Tightening screws and removing obstructions can relieve many noise-related issues. If the AC frequently cycles on and off, assessing the compressor and verifying refrigerant levels can present solutions.
At the end, maintaining the outdoor unit clear of debris can enhance overall performance. While these quick fixes can address immediate problems, contacting a professional for persistent difficulties is wise to stop further harm.
Ways to Extend the Longevity of Your AC System
A properly maintained air conditioning system can last substantially longer, ensuring comfort for homeowners season after season. Routine maintenance is vital; this includes replacing filters every one to three months to support efficient airflow. Professional inspections should take place at least once a year to identify potential issues early.
Ensuring the outdoor unit clear of debris, such as leaves and dirt, helps maintain peak performance. Homeowners should also confirm that vents and registers are clear to allow proper air circulation throughout the home.
Additionally, adjusting the thermostat to a moderate temperature can reduce strain on the system. Installing a programmable thermostat allows for better energy management.
Finally, establishing a surge suppressor can protect the unit from electrical damage. By following these guidelines, homeowners can considerably extend the service life of their air conditioning systems while savoring a agreeable living environment.

What Signals Point to a Coolant Escape?
A refrigerant leak presents itself through audible hissing noises, inadequate cooling performance, ice buildup on coils, and increased utility bills. These red flags show a requirement for expert examination to prevent ongoing damage to the air conditioning system.
